Boostable, Fieldable, Validatable broken out into separate interfaces. This allows them to be discoverable when needed, but ignorable otherwise. The top-level bleve package only every cares about Validatable and even that is optional. Also, this change goes further to make the structure names more reasonable, for cases where you're directly interacting with the structures.

package query
|
|
|
|
import (
|
|
"encoding/json"
|
|
"fmt"
|
|
|
|
"github.com/blevesearch/bleve/index"
|
|
"github.com/blevesearch/bleve/mapping"
|
|
"github.com/blevesearch/bleve/search"
|
|
"github.com/blevesearch/bleve/search/searchers"
|
|
)
|
|
|
|
type PhraseQuery struct {
|
|
Terms []string `json:"terms"`
|
|
Field string `json:"field,omitempty"`
|
|
Boost *Boost `json:"boost,omitempty"`
|
|
termQueries []Query
|
|
}
|
|
|
|
// NewPhraseQuery creates a new Query for finding
|
|
// exact term phrases in the index.
|
|
// The provided terms must exist in the correct
|
|
// order, at the correct index offsets, in the
|
|
// specified field. Queried field must have been indexed with
|
|
// IncludeTermVectors set to true.
|
|
func NewPhraseQuery(terms []string, field string) *PhraseQuery {
|
|
termQueries := make([]Query, 0)
|
|
for _, term := range terms {
|
|
if term != "" {
|
|
tq := NewTermQuery(term)
|
|
tq.SetField(field)
|
|
termQueries = append(termQueries, tq)
|
|
}
|
|
}
|
|
return &PhraseQuery{
|
|
Terms: terms,
|
|
Field: field,
|
|
termQueries: termQueries,
|
|
}
|
|
}
|
|
|
|
func (q *PhraseQuery) SetBoost(b float64) {
|
|
boost := Boost(b)
|
|
q.Boost = &boost
|
|
}
|
|
|
|
func (q *PhraseQuery) Searcher(i index.IndexReader, m mapping.IndexMapping, explain bool) (search.Searcher, error) {
|
|
|
|
conjunctionQuery := NewConjunctionQuery(q.termQueries)
|
|
conjunctionSearcher, err := conjunctionQuery.Searcher(i, m, explain)
|
|
if err != nil {
|
|
return nil, err
|
|
}
|
|
return searchers.NewPhraseSearcher(i, conjunctionSearcher.(*searchers.ConjunctionSearcher), q.Terms)
|
|
}
|
|
|
|
func (q *PhraseQuery) Validate() error {
|
|
if len(q.termQueries) < 1 {
|
|
return fmt.Errorf("phrase query must contain at least one term")
|
|
}
|
|
return nil
|
|
}
|
|
|
|
func (q *PhraseQuery) UnmarshalJSON(data []byte) error {
|
|
type _phraseQuery PhraseQuery
|
|
tmp := _phraseQuery{}
|
|
err := json.Unmarshal(data, &tmp)
|
|
if err != nil {
|
|
return err
|
|
}
|
|
q.Terms = tmp.Terms
|
|
q.Field = tmp.Field
|
|
q.Boost = tmp.Boost
|
|
q.termQueries = make([]Query, len(q.Terms))
|
|
for i, term := range q.Terms {
|
|
q.termQueries[i] = &TermQuery{Term: term, Field: q.Field, Boost: q.Boost}
|
|
}
|
|
return nil
|
|
}
